Sunday, May 30, 2010

Banded Peacock Papilio palinurus

It's such a shame that there isn't much on this beautiful butterfly. All that I could gather was this from Wikipedia:

The Emerald Swallowtail (Papilio palinurus) is a butterfly found primarily in South East Asia and is one of the very few green butterflies around. It is also referred to as Emerald Peacock or Green-banded Peacock Swallowtail.

Wikipedia also mentions that there are alot subspecies. This one in the photo is blue but it could very well be from the way the light is reflecting off of it's wings.

Of course there's also the possibility of it being:

1. One of the many subspecies
2. Has yet to turn green because it just emerged from the pupa

But what do I know? I'm just guessing here! :P

